1. Streamlight TLR-1 HL

Streamlight-TLR-1-HL-IMG1.png
Specifications:
Lumens: 800
Battery: CR123A lithium (2 included)
Run Time: 1.5 hours
Weight: 4.18 oz
Waterproof: IPX7
Best Features: The Streamlight TLR-1 HL is known for its high lumen output and durable construction. It provides a brilliant, wide beam that illuminates targets clearly, even in complete darkness. The ambidextrous switch allows easy operation, and the rail clamp system is quick to attach and detach without the need for tools.
Pros:
High lumen output
Durable and waterproof
Easy to attach and detach
Ambidextrous operation
Cons:
Slightly bulky
Higher price point
Experience and Suitability: The TLR-1 HL’s robust performance makes it an excellent fit for the Browning Medalist, providing ample light to enhance accuracy in low-light scenarios. The secure mounting ensures it stays in place during intense shooting sessions.
Customer Comments: Online reviews frequently praise its brightness and reliability. Many users appreciate the ease of attachment and the solid build quality, although some note its bulk as a minor downside.

2. SureFire X300 Ultra

SureFire-X300U-A-IMG1.png
Specifications:
Lumens: 1,000
Battery: CR123A lithium (2 included)
Run Time: 1.25 hours
Weight: 4 oz
Waterproof: IPX7
Best Features: The SureFire X300 Ultra stands out with its high output and rugged design. It features a TIR lens that produces a focused beam with significant reach and surround light. The integral rail-lock system ensures a secure fit on your Browning Medalist.
Pros:
Extremely bright
Durable construction
Secure rail-lock system
Tactical beam pattern
Cons:
Expensive
Shorter run time
Experience and Suitability: I found the SureFire X300 Ultra to be an exceptional flashlight for target shooting. Its intense beam and durable build make it ideal for rigorous use. It pairs well with the Browning Medalist, offering reliable illumination in any environment.
Customer Comments: Users often highlight the X300 Ultra’s brightness and durability. Some mention the cost as a drawback, but most agree it’s worth the investment for serious shooters.

3. Olight PL-MINI 2 Valkyrie

OLIGHT-PL-Mini-2-Valkyrie-IMG1.png
Specifications:
Lumens: 600
Battery: Built-in rechargeable
Run Time: 1 hour
Weight: 2.57 oz
Waterproof: IPX6
Best Features: The Olight PL-MINI 2 Valkyrie is a compact and powerful option with a unique magnetic charging system. Its adjustable rail mount is compatible with various firearms, including the Browning Medalist. The quick attach/detach lever makes it highly convenient.
Pros:
Compact and lightweight
Rechargeable battery
Easy to mount and remove
Affordable
Cons:
Lower lumen output compared to others
Shorter run time
Experience and Suitability: The PL-MINI 2 Valkyrie is perfect for those seeking a lightweight and compact flashlight. It doesn’t compromise on performance despite its size, making it a great match for the Browning Medalist. The rechargeable battery is a bonus, reducing long-term costs.
Customer Comments: Reviewers appreciate the small form factor and ease of recharging. Some wish for a longer battery life but generally find it a great value for the price.
